Polysaccharides partial acid hydrolysis

Structural studies on the oligosaccharide derivatives obtained by partial, acid hydrolysis of fully methylated polysaccharides often furnish valuable information on the positions at which the oligosaccharides were linked in the original polysaccharide. When the folly methylated Klebsiella O group 9 lipopolysaccharide,27 which contains D-galactopyranose and D-galactoforanose residues, was subjected to mild, acid hydrolysis, and the product reduced with lithium aluminum deuteride and remethylated with trideuteriomethyl iodide, a good yield of the disaccharide derivative 10 was obtained. [Pg.191]

In 1951, Whistler and Durso reported68 the isolation of epimelibiose by partial, acid hydrolysis of the polysaccharide guaran, followed by charcoal-column fractionation of the products. ThA material was obtained in anhydrous crystalline form from a mixture of methyl and butyl alcohols it had m.p. 201°, [a]26D + 120.9° — +124.6° in 36 hr. (c 2, in water). The yield was 2.2% of the weight of guaran used. Epimelibiose has also been produced72" in crystalline form following the ammonia-catalyzed alkaline isomerization of melibiose. [Pg.166]

Oat /3-glucan (or oat lichenin) is constituted similarly to the barley polysaccharide, but contains (1 — 4)- and (1 — 3)-linkages in the proportions of60 2 1 or61 3 1. Partial, acid hydrolysis of the polysaccharide yields cel-lobiose, laminaribiose, cellotriose, and the two trisaccharides XLVI and XLVII containing both (1 — 3)- and (1 — 4)-linkages.61 On the basis of these results, the following partial structure (XLVIII) has been proposed.61... [Pg.459]

Being composed of linear chains of a highly crystalline polysaccharide, linked by 1 — 4, D-anhydroglucopyranose bonds that are hydrolyzed with relative ease, cellulose has long been the subject of partial acid hydrolysis to mixtures of hydrocolloid particles [65]. Hydrolysis of the disordered (paracrystalline) regions of cellulose liberates highly crystalline particles with dimensions in the 50 to 100 pm range.
